葛加可
天津大学 智能与计算学部 助理研究员
研究领域:智能数据库技术(AI4DB)、知识图谱、云资源管理技术
研究方向:学习索引、数据库自动调优、知识图谱数据管理、云资源弹性伸缩

简历
2024年于中国人民大学获得工学博士(计算机应用技术)学位。2024年6月就职于天津大学智能与计算学部。
